SHRM Foundation Scholarship Chapter Recipient

Jane Petro, MSHRM, PHR
Graduate Scholarship Recipient - PenSHRM Member for 5 years - 20+ years of HR experience
Meet Jane Petro! Jane received a graduate scholarship from the SHRM Foundation which helped her achieve her Masters in Human Resources Management. “The SHRM Foundation helped elevate my career and allowed me to achieve my master’s degree. Since earning the degree, I’ve held several leadership roles. I’m grateful for the award and all the Foundation does to help others pursue their goals.” Jane has been a member of PenSHRM for 5 years and most recently volunteered as the Chapter’s VP of Membership. She enjoys watching the chapter grow and having a network of professionals and friends.
About the SHRM Foundation
The SHRM Foundation's mission is to mobilize the power of HR and activate the generosity of donors to lead positive social change impacting all things work. The Foundation is committed to elevating and empowering HR as a social force through its innovative solutions to workplace inclusion challenges, programming designed to inspire and empower the next generation of HR leaders, and awarding scholarships and professional development grants to educate and develop students and HR professionals. The SHRM Foundation is a 501(c)(3) nonprofit affiliate of the Society for Human Resource Management.
